Veterinary World is a monthly peer-reviewed open-access academic journal covering veterinary and animal sciences that was established in 2008. The editor-in-chief is Anjum V. Sherasiya.[1]

According to the Journal Citation Reports, the journal has a 2024 impact factor of 2.0.[8]
